CHESPENN HEALTH SERVICES INC, founded in 1972, is a mid-sized nonprofit in the Health Care sector that reported $14.4M in total revenue in fiscal year 2023.

Mission

TO OPERATE THREE COMPREHENSIVE HEALTH CENTERS LOCATED IN CHESTER AND DELAWARE COUNTIES.
